Overview of Crime in Crofton, Ryhill and Walton

The total recorded crimes in Crofton, Ryhill and Walton, Wakefield, UK in May 2025 are around 76 as per the recent police data. This equates to a Crofton, Ryhill and Walton crime rate of 9.63 per 1,000 population.

It's important to note that this crime data is based on the Geographic Boundry data provided by the ONS around Crofton, Ryhill and Walton, encompassing approximately 7,889 residents.

Most occured crime Types

The most prevalent crimes in the area during May were:

  • Violence and sexual offences: (35) incidents (-14.63% decrease)
  • Criminal damage and arson: (9) incidents (50.00% increase)
  • Anti-social behaviour: (9) incidents (-30.77% decrease)

How safe is Crofton, Ryhill and Walton?

To understand the safety of Crofton, Ryhill and Walton, we need to analyze Crofton, Ryhill and Walton crime statistics in relation to regional averages. Lets examine the available data and provide a balanced assessment.

  • Relative to Wakefield:

    • In 2024, Crofton, Ryhill and Walton demonstrated a lower crime volume than the Wakefield average, with 1228 crimes compared to 2451.0. This suggests a relatively safer position within the region for the year. Additionally, Crofton, Ryhill and Walton recorded fewer crimes than 20 out of 20 other areas in the Wakefield.

    • In 2023, Crofton, Ryhill and Walton had fewer crimes than the Wakefield average, with 1,328 crimes compared to 2,327. This reflects a relatively lower crime rate for the area within the region that year. Additionally, Crofton, Ryhill and Walton recorded fewer crimes than 20 out of 20 other areas in the Wakefield.

  • Overall Assessment:

    • Compared to other areas in Wakefield, Crofton, Ryhill and Walton has a lower crime rate and is considered safer in 2024.

    • The trend in crime rates suggests Positive changes in overall safety.
